Know Your Cruise Terminal Before You BookMost cruise visitors arrive through Port Rashid, Dubai's established cruise port, while some itineraries may use Dubai Harbour or another designated berth. Your cruise line, final itinerary, and disembarkation instructions are the authority on where you will exit. Confirm the terminal name, ship name, and expected walk-off time before reserving a vehicle.
This detail matters because ports are large operational spaces. A chauffeur can be scheduled around the appropriate passenger pickup area, but meeting arrangements must account for security access, terminal rules, and the time it takes to collect bags and clear the ship. Do not assume you will step from the gangway directly into a waiting limousine.
For the smoothest arrival, share your vessel details, terminal, travel date, number of guests, and full luggage estimate when requesting a quote. If you have mobility needs, children traveling with you, or oversized items such as golf bags and strollers, mention those as well. Luxury is not only about the vehicle's appearance. It is about having the right space and preparation from the start.

Timing Your Pickup Without the StressCruise schedules can change. Ships may arrive early, dock later than planned, or release passengers in staged groups. That is why pickup timing should be based on your actual disembarkation plan rather than the ship's published arrival time alone.
Allow time to leave your cabin, pass through ship procedures, collect baggage, and reach the terminal exit. Guests with private tours or early flights should build in extra margin. Dubai traffic is usually manageable with an experienced chauffeur and a planned route, but major events, peak commute periods, and road closures can affect travel times.
If your cruise ends in Dubai and your hotel check-in is later in the afternoon, do not spend hours waiting in a lobby with luggage. Book a city transfer with a tailored stop or a private tour route instead. You could enjoy a drive through Downtown Dubai, stop for photographs near Burj Khalifa, have lunch at a premium restaurant, or visit Palm Jumeirah before continuing to your accommodation. The best plan depends on energy levels, luggage needs, and how much sightseeing you want after your cruise.
For airport departuresIf you are going from the cruise terminal to Dubai International Airport, reserve more time than you think you need. International check-in, security, terminal travel, and airport traffic all deserve a comfortable buffer. A luxury airport transfer is particularly valuable here because your chauffeur manages the route while you settle in, recharge devices, and prepare for the next flight.
Share your airline, flight number, departure terminal, and preferred arrival time during booking. This allows the transfer plan to be designed around your flight rather than a generic estimate.
What to Expect at the Pickup PointA polished port pickup begins with clear communication. Before disembarkation day, confirm the chauffeur's meeting instructions, vehicle details, guest contact number, and any changes to your ship's arrival time. Keep your phone charged and switched on once you are able to use local service or Wi-Fi.
Depending on terminal access rules, your driver may wait at a designated passenger collection area rather than inside the arrivals hall. This is normal. Cruise terminals prioritize passenger flow and port security, so the exact meeting point can differ by berth and operational conditions.
Once you meet your chauffeur, luggage assistance should be straightforward. Your driver will guide you to the vehicle, help organize bags, and begin the journey in cool, private comfort. For guests arriving in Dubai's warmer months, that first air-conditioned ride is more than a luxury touch - it is a welcome reset after the port.
Plan Around Dubai's DestinationsDubai is spread across several distinct districts, and your transfer should reflect where you are staying or what you are doing next. Port Rashid is relatively close to Old Dubai, Bur Dubai, and Downtown Dubai, while Dubai Marina, JBR, Palm Jumeirah, and many beach resorts are farther along the coast. A direct transfer may be right for some travelers; others will enjoy a scenic route that makes the journey feel more personal.
